When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Burlington?
The weather is important when you're experiencing new places, so here's a little information about the local climate: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 69°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 33°F. The snowiest months in Burlington are January, February, March, and April, with each month seeing an average of 5 inches of snowfall.

What's the best way to get to and around Burlington while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in Burlington in your back pocket to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the closest airport, which is Bedford, MA (BED-Laurence G. Hanscom Field), located 5.4 mi (8.7 km) away from the city center. An alternative is Boston, MA (BNH-Boston Harbor Seaplane Base), located 13.1 mi (21.1 km) away.
